Asparagus With Feta Cheese Recipe Ingredient Quantities
- 1 pound fresh asparagus, trimmed
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est
- 1/2 teaspoon salt
- 1/4 teaspoon black pepper
- 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ese
- 2 tablespoons toasted pine nuts (optional)
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ley (optional)
How to Make this Asparagus With Feta Cheese Recipe
1. Set your oven to 400°F (200°C) to warm up.
2. Rinse and cut the tough ends from the asparagus.
3. Lay the asparagus in a single layer on a baking sheet.
4. Pour olive oil over the asparagus and toss to coat evenly.
5. Season the asparagus with salt, black pepper, and lemon zest.
6. Place the asparagus in the oven and roast for 12-15 minutes. Check to see if they are done by using the look test; they should be tender and slightly golden. If they’re not, return them to the oven for a couple more minutes.
7. As the asparagus roasts, if you are using pine nuts, toast them in a small skillet over medium heat until they’re golden brown.
8. After cooking the asparagus, move it to a platter for serving.
9. Squeeze the lemon over the asparagus roasted with olive oil, salt, and pepper.
10. Finish with feta cheese, toasted pine nuts, and parsley, if using. Serve warm.

FAQ
- Can I use frozen asparagus instead of fresh?Indeed, frozen asparagus can be used. Just make sure to let them thaw and then pat them dry before any application.
- What can I substitute for feta cheese?Goat cheese or ricotta can be used instead for a similar texture and flavor, with a creamy consistency.
- Is there a way to make this dish vegan?To create a vegan version, substitute feta with a plant-based cheese alternative and leave out any sort of cheese.
- How should I toast pine nuts?In a dry skillet over medium heat, toast the pine nuts, stirring very often. The nuts will take only a few minutes to turn golden brown, so stay close and keep an eye on them. During this time, the natural oils in the nuts will be released and they will become quite fragrant. It is now that you should be able to fully appreciate what a magnificent ingredient toasted pine nuts truly are.
- How long does it take to cook the asparagus?Either roast or sauté the asparagus for about 8 to 10 minutes, until it reaches a tender-crisp texture.
- Can I prepare this dish in advance?Certainly, the dish can be made ahead of time and stored in the fridge. However, it is advisable to add the feta cheese just before you serve it to ensure it has the right consistency.
- What other herbs can I use besides parsley?Instead of parsley, you can use basil or dill, both of which are packed with flavor.
Asparagus With Feta Cheese Recipe Substitutions and Variations
Avocado oil or melted butter make good substitutes for olive oil, with the added bonus of each providing a different flavor to the dish.
Juice of lemon: Substitute with juice of lime or white wine vinegar for a hit of acidity.
Substitute lime zest for lemon zest, and enjoy a sweeter experience!
Feta cheese: Substitute goat cheese or ricotta for a creamier texture.
Pine nuts: Replace with chopped almonds or walnuts for a nutty crunch.
Pro Tips
1. Even Coating: To ensure the asparagus roasts evenly, consider tossing the asparagus with the olive oil, salt, pepper, and lemon zest in a large mixing bowl before arranging them on the baking sheet. This helps to coat each piece thoroughly.
2. Avoid Overcrowding: When placing the asparagus on the baking sheet, ensure they are in a single layer without overlapping. Overcrowding can lead to steaming instead of roasting, and you won’t get the desired slightly crispy texture.
3. Optimal Lemon Flavor: For a more pronounced lemon flavor, add half of the lemon zest before roasting and reserve the other half to sprinkle on the asparagus after it comes out of the oven, along with the lemon juice.
4. Feta and Herbs: Add the crumbled feta cheese and herbs like parsley just before serving to preserve their freshness and provide a contrast in texture and flavor with the hot asparagus.
5. Toasting Pine Nuts: Keep a close eye on the pine nuts while toasting, as they can burn quickly. Stir them frequently until they reach a fragrant, golden brown color to enhance their nutty flavor.
